         <title>Poster development</title>
         <author>s00006866</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/s00006866/fg2dzevx0a4s96ey/wish/3587390251</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Here is the progress of the poster I created on pollution. I took my <strong>favourite thumbnail</strong> sketch, and developed it onto <strong>illustrator.</strong> I made sure to consider composition whilst creating. For colour, I used the<strong> re-colour</strong> tool on illustrator to experiment with. This tool helped me find colours that <strong>complimented</strong> each other well. My poster design is a illustration of a<strong> balloon representing the earth bursting.</strong> This symbolising that the earth can only withstand much more pollution. I think this poster design was successful. </p>]]></description>

         <title>Beatrice Milhazes artist research</title>
         <author>s00006866</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/s00006866/fg2dzevx0a4s96ey/wish/3599416985</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Here I made research on a Brazilian artist called <strong>Beatrice Milhazes.</strong> Her work is influenced by her culture which includes <strong>music</strong> through <strong>bossa nova.</strong> Her artwork uses shapes and circular forms, including kaleidoscopes and floral patterns. I felt like she was a good artist relevant to theme of physical revolving. I really enjoyed looking at her artwork. The colours felt uplifting  along with beautiful floral patterns, which worked with perfect harmony with each other. </p>]]></description>

         <title>Canvas experiments pt2</title>
         <author>s00006866</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/s00006866/fg2dzevx0a4s96ey/wish/3663334728</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<p>Here I made a <strong>continuation</strong> to my canvas experiment, using alcohol ink and acrylic paint. I needed to try to incorporate <strong>circles </strong>into my work. I used a <strong>jar lid </strong>dipped in paint to create <strong>paint circles.</strong> I also used a <strong>mechanical stencil design </strong>with <strong>spray paint.</strong> I used other tools including <strong>a scraper, a pipette, a spray bottle,</strong> to create <strong>textures</strong> and <strong>effects. </strong></p>]]></description>
